Based on 173 recent sales, the median property price is £510,000 (about £522 per square foot) in Cranham area, with individual transactions ranging from £200,000 up to £2,100,000.
| Type | Sales | Median | £/sq ft |
|---|---|---|---|
| Detached | 21 | £710,000 | £547 |
| Semi-Detached | 87 | £540,000 | £534 |
| Terraced | 50 | £456,250 | £511 |
| Flats | 15 | £325,000 | £458 |

Postcode RM14 1HS is located in a major urban area, within the Cranham ward of Havering in the London region, and forms part of the Cranham East area. It has very low deprivation and very low crime levels, with around 25.2 crimes per 1,000 residents per year, about 81% below the London average of 130 per 1,000. The average income per household in Cranham East is £76,750 per year. The nearest station is Upminster, about 1.3 miles away. There are 2 primary and 1 secondary schools in the area. There is 1 park nearby, the closest small park is Cranham Brickfields.
Cranham East has a very low level of deprivation, ranked at position 29,003 out of 32,844 areas in the United Kingdom, placing it within the bottom 12% least deprived areas in England.
Cranham East has a very low crime rate, with approximately 25.2 reported incidents per 1,000 population each year.
Approximately 0.8% of homes on this street are social housing provided by a local council or housing association. Across the surrounding area, around 7.4% of dwellings are socially rented.

Medium noise level (60.0-64.9 dB) from road, approximately 256 ft away from RM14 1HS.
Cranham East near RM14 1HS has no flood risk (less than 0.1% chance of a flood each year) from rivers and sea.
